If 3 hamburgers cost $4.20, then how much does 1 hamburger cost?

Answer:

$1.4

Step-by-step explanation:

The price of one hamburger will be equal to the total price of the hamburgers divided by the number of hamburgers .

Therefore $4.20/3

$1.4

So each hamburger cost $1.4
